TURNING LEAF OUTPATIENT SERVICES LLC
Clinic/Center
TURNING LEAF OUTPATIENT SERVICES LLC is a Clinic/Center in SCRANTON, PA, US.
1524 MYRTLE ST,
SCRANTON, PA, US
5706040324